What is Splenda?

Splenda is a brand name for a sugar substitute primarily composed of sucralose. Sucralose is an artificial sweetener derived from sugar through a multi-step process that selectively replaces three hydroxyl groups with chlorine atoms. This modification prevents the body from metabolizing sucralose, meaning it passes through the digestive system largely unchanged. As a result, sucralose contributes minimal calories and does not significantly raise blood glucose levels.

Splenda, as a product, typically contains a bulking agent, such as dextrose or maltodextrin, to provide volume and texture similar to sugar. These bulking agents can contribute a small number of calories and carbohydrates, but the overall impact on blood sugar is generally considered minimal compared to sugar.

The Science Behind Sucralose

Sucralose was discovered in 1976 and approved for use in foods and beverages by the U.S. Food and Drug Administration (FDA) in 1998. Its sweetness intensity is approximately 600 times that of sucrose, meaning only a small amount is needed to achieve the desired level of sweetness. This high intensity contributes to its low-calorie impact.

The safety of sucralose has been extensively studied. Regulatory agencies worldwide, including the FDA, European Food Safety Authority (EFSA), and Health Canada, have concluded that sucralose is safe for human consumption when used as intended. These assessments have considered potential risks such as carcinogenicity, reproductive and developmental effects, and neurological effects.

Splenda and Diabetes: Is it a Safe Choice?

For individuals with diabetes, Splenda can be a valuable tool in managing blood sugar levels and reducing overall sugar intake. Here’s a detailed look at its benefits and considerations:

Benefits of Splenda for Diabetics

  • Minimal Impact on Blood Sugar: Sucralose is not metabolized by the body, so it does not cause significant increases in blood glucose levels. This makes it a safe alternative to sugar for individuals with diabetes.
  • Low Calorie: Splenda is very low in calories, which can help with weight management. Maintaining a healthy weight is essential for managing diabetes.
  • Versatile: Splenda can be used in a wide variety of foods and beverages, including hot and cold drinks, baked goods, and desserts. It retains its sweetness even at high temperatures, making it suitable for cooking and baking.
  • Availability: Splenda is widely available in supermarkets and online retailers, making it easily accessible for consumers.
  • Palatability: Many people find the taste of Splenda to be similar to sugar, making it a palatable alternative.

Considerations and Potential Drawbacks

  • Bulking Agents: As mentioned earlier, Splenda contains bulking agents like dextrose or maltodextrin. These can contribute a small number of carbohydrates and calories. While the impact is generally minimal, individuals with diabetes should be aware of this, especially if they are closely monitoring their carbohydrate intake.
  • Individual Sensitivity: Some individuals may experience digestive issues, such as bloating or gas, after consuming Splenda. While these side effects are not common, individuals with sensitive digestive systems should monitor their response to Splenda.
  • Potential Effects on Gut Microbiome: Some research suggests that artificial sweeteners may affect the composition and function of the gut microbiome. However, the evidence is mixed, and more research is needed to fully understand the potential implications.
  • Taste Perception: Although many find Splenda to taste similar to sugar, some individuals may perceive a slightly different or metallic aftertaste. This is subjective and varies from person to person.
  • Product Variations: Splenda is available in various forms, including granular, liquid, and tablet forms. The granular form typically contains bulking agents, while the liquid and tablet forms may contain different ingredients. Individuals with diabetes should carefully read the product labels to understand the ingredients and nutritional information.

Comparing Splenda to Other Sweeteners

The market offers a variety of sweeteners, each with unique characteristics. Here’s a comparison of Splenda to other common sweeteners:

Splenda vs. Sugar (Sucrose)

Sugar is a natural sweetener that provides calories and significantly raises blood glucose levels. Splenda, on the other hand, is a low-calorie sweetener that has minimal impact on blood sugar. For individuals with diabetes, Splenda is a much safer alternative to sugar.

Splenda vs. Aspartame (Equal)

Aspartame is another artificial sweetener that is approximately 200 times sweeter than sugar. Like Splenda, it is low in calories and does not significantly raise blood sugar levels. However, some individuals may experience headaches or other side effects from aspartame. Splenda is generally considered to have a more neutral taste compared to aspartame.

Splenda vs. Saccharin (Sweet’N Low)

Saccharin is one of the oldest artificial sweeteners. It is very low in calories and does not raise blood sugar levels. However, it can have a metallic or bitter aftertaste that some people find unpleasant. Splenda is often preferred for its more sugar-like taste.

Splenda vs. Stevia (Truvia, PureVia)

Stevia is a natural sweetener derived from the Stevia rebaudiana plant. It is low in calories and does not raise blood sugar levels. Stevia is often considered a healthier alternative to artificial sweeteners. However, some stevia products may contain added ingredients, such as erythritol, which can affect blood sugar levels in some individuals. The taste of stevia can also be different from sugar, with some people perceiving a licorice-like aftertaste.

Splenda vs. Monk Fruit (Lakanto)

Monk fruit is another natural sweetener derived from the Siraitia grosvenorii fruit. It is low in calories and does not raise blood sugar levels. Monk fruit is often blended with other sweeteners, such as erythritol, to improve its taste and texture. Like stevia, monk fruit is considered a healthier alternative to artificial sweeteners. The taste of monk fruit is generally considered to be pleasant and similar to sugar.

Recent Research and Studies on Splenda and Diabetes

Ongoing research continues to explore the effects of Splenda and other artificial sweeteners on metabolic health. While the majority of studies support the safety of Splenda, some recent research has raised questions about its potential impact on gut health and insulin sensitivity.

One study published in the journal *Nutrients* examined the effects of sucralose on glucose metabolism in healthy individuals. The study found that sucralose consumption did not significantly affect blood glucose levels or insulin sensitivity. However, the researchers noted that more research is needed to fully understand the long-term effects of sucralose on metabolic health.

Another study published in the journal *Gut* investigated the impact of artificial sweeteners on the gut microbiome. The study found that artificial sweeteners, including sucralose, could alter the composition and function of the gut microbiome. However, the clinical significance of these changes is still unclear, and more research is needed to determine whether they have any adverse effects on human health.

It’s important to note that these studies are just a few examples of the ongoing research in this area. The scientific community continues to investigate the potential effects of Splenda and other artificial sweeteners on various aspects of health. Individuals with diabetes should stay informed about the latest research and consult with their healthcare providers to make informed decisions about their diet.
